Corporate Seminars
Xtreme Xhibiting Half Day Session Our half day exhibit staff training program consists of a three hour presentation by Fred Fox, Executive Director of the Institute. The seminar covers all the necessary steps for your booth staff to maximize their performance at shows. Over the last twenty-five years, Fred has presented both private and public sector seminars to thousands of exhibitors coast-to-coast in both the United States and Canada, and overseas in the United Kingdom and Western Europe. The role of the booth staff is put into proper perspective and a focus is put on attitude, etiquette and the proper sales techniques and strategies necessary to achieve the companies objectives. Fred presents his unique philosophy on exhibitor education and the results have always been dramatic. Companies are able to 'field' a team of booth personnel that have a keen sense of what is expected of them and how important their role is in the achievement of their companies exhibit goals. Full Day Session The full day program breaks into two components; the first is the presentation of the half day seminar described in the previous section. The second component adds a comprehensive exhibit program development section, during which the class and the facilitator work together to develop the exhibit program for the organization. As a group, they will determine the exhibiting objectives, outline a profile of their 'ideal' prospect and develop a qualifying script designed to 'uncover' that prospect. Each member of your exhibit staff will receive a Participant's Workbook which they will use during the program and keep as a valuable reference source. This is truly a hands-on program resulting in your exhibit staff hitting the floor totally prepared to maximize their roles of maintaining present client contact, qualifying new prospects for future follow-up and enhancing the image of your organization. |
